Question
Consider sending a large file from host A to host B over a TCP connection that has no loss. a) Suppose these hosts use additive-increase,
Consider sending a large file from host A to host B over a TCP connection that has no loss.
a) Suppose these hosts use additive-increase, multiplicative decrease (AIMD) for their congestion control. Host A has already transitioned to congestion avoidance mode. Assume the RTT values are approximately constant. At time t = 0, Host As cwnd = 6 MSS. In terms of RTT, how long does it take for Host A to increase its cwnd to 12 MSS?
b) What is the average throughput (in terms of MSS and RTT) for this connection from t = 0 up through t = 6 RTT?
c) After sending all its data after t = 6 RTT, host As timer expires while waiting for the next acknowledgment. To what multiple of the MSS will host A set its congestion window after this expiration?
d) This timer expiration transitioned host A back to slow start mode. At what size of congestion window will host A transition back to congestion avoidance mode given its congestion window when it timed out?
Hey this is for my networking class. Please explain I don't understand how to answer these questions. Thank you so much.
Step by Step Solution
There are 3 Steps involved in it
Step: 1
Get Instant Access to Expert-Tailored Solutions
See step-by-step solutions with expert insights and AI powered tools for academic success
Step: 2
Step: 3
Ace Your Homework with AI
Get the answers you need in no time with our AI-driven, step-by-step assistance
Get Started